The High Priestess and The Magician are pivotal Major Arcana cards in Tarot, representing fundamental aspects of human potential and the creative process. They embody the interplay between the unseen and the seen, the passive and the active, forming a foundational polarity in esoteric understanding.
The High Priestess: Guardian of the Unseen
The High Priestess, card number II, represents intuition, mystery, and the subconscious mind. She is the keeper of hidden knowledge, secrets, and divine feminine wisdom. Her energy is passive, receptive, and introspective, urging us to look within for answers and trust our inner voice. She sits before a veil, symbolizing the boundary between the conscious and unconscious realms, holding scrolls of esoteric knowledge.
- Core Meanings: Intuition, subconscious awareness, secrets, mystery, stillness, receptivity, hidden influences, esoteric knowledge.
- Energy: Inward, reflective, knowing without conscious reasoning.
The Magician: Master of Manifestation
The Magician, card number I, embodies willpower, action, and the conscious mind's ability to manifest desires. He stands with one hand pointing to the heavens and the other to the earth, symbolizing his role as a conduit between the spiritual and material worlds. He possesses all the tools (represented by the four suits of the Minor Arcana) needed to create his reality through skill, focus, and initiative.
- Core Meanings: Action, willpower, manifestation, skill, conscious awareness, power, resourcefulness, communication, initiative.
- Energy: Outward, expressive, empowered creation.
Synergy and Contrast: The High Priestess and The Magician
These two cards present a powerful dichotomy and a necessary partnership. The High Priestess represents the deep, intuitive understanding – the "why" and the "what" that emerges from inner wisdom. The Magician represents the "how" – the active implementation and manifestation of that wisdom in the tangible world.
Their interplay highlights:
- Inner vs. Outer: The High Priestess governs the inner world of thought, intuition, and potential. The Magician governs the outer world of action, expression, and materialization.
- Receptivity vs. Proactivity: She receives insight; he takes initiative. She represents the potential; he actualizes it.
- Subconscious vs. Conscious: Her domain is the deep subconscious and the unarticulated. His is the focused conscious mind and clear communication.
A healthy balance between these archetypes is crucial. The Magician, without the High Priestess's intuitive guidance, may act skillfully but without depth or true purpose. The High Priestess, without The Magician's ability to externalize, may leave profound wisdom unexpressed and unrealized in the material plane.
Interpreting Their Combined Presence
When The High Priestess and The Magician appear together in a Tarot reading, it often signifies a potent phase where inner wisdom is ready to be translated into effective action. This pairing suggests:
- Alignment of Intuition and Action: A powerful call to trust your inner guidance (High Priestess) and then consciously direct your will and skills (Magician) to bring your visions to life.
- Manifesting from a Place of Deep Knowing: Your creative powers are amplified when your actions are rooted in authentic, intuitive understanding.
- Unveiling and Utilizing Potential: Hidden knowledge or insights are surfacing, and you now have the tools and impetus to use them effectively.
- Spiritual and Material Connection: Success can be achieved by bridging your spiritual insights with practical application in the everyday world.
This combination is a strong indicator of the power to consciously create your reality, guided by profound inner truth. It encourages the querent to listen to their intuitive whispers and then act with focused intent and skill.
